Layne
Layne
Reviewer
5/5

Been using it for a while, I usually don't write a review but this time I am truly convinced to write.

3 weeks ago
Federico
Federico
Reviewer
3/5

I feel like these social media feeds are expensive for what they offer.

3 months ago
Grant
Grant
Reviewer
5/5

Been using it for a while, I usually don't write a review but this time I am truly convinced to write.

3 months ago

Select your currency